The Benefits of Mentoring for Female Lawyers.
Wallace, Jean E.
Journal of Vocational Behavior, v58 n3 p366-91 Jun 2001
A study of 512 Canadian lawyers included 231 women (66% had mentors). Mentors influenced women's success in terms of earnings, promotions, procedural justice, social integration, and career satisfaction. Females with male mentors earned significantly more; females with male mentors had more satisfaction, less work-nonwork conflict, and more professional expectations met. (Contains 76 references.)
